Romesco is Tarragona's emblematic sauce of roasted ñora peppers, nuts, garlic, oil and vinegar, often served with fish, calçots or seafood.
Calçots are sweet spring onions grilled over flames and dipped in romesco or salvitxada. They are a beloved winter tradition across Tarragona province.
Xató is an escarole salad with salt cod, tuna, anchovies, olives and a rich romesco-style sauce. It is a classic festive dish in coastal Tarragona.

Moderate for Spain: dining is reasonable, local transit is cheap, and summer hotels rise but stay below Barcelona.
Tipping is optional. In restaurants, round up or leave 5-10% for great service. For cafes and taxis, round up or leave small change.
